Obs. [? short for EMBAYED.] Surrounded, enclosed.

1

1577.  Holinshed, Chron., II. 11/1. The territorie baied and perclosed within the river.

2

1583.  Stanyhurst, Æneis, III. (Arb.), 74. A plentiful Island … roundlye bayed … With Mycone, and eke with Giarus, two famosed Islands.
